Output 21081869ca35548dcffb2b5139608eb012859de699b7e88d71e99de77ca19f7e:4

value
159596
script pubkey
OP_0 OP_PUSHBYTES_20 50ee7323ac9a454cab5b092b14a20b8c9b5c68a0
address
bc1q2rh8xgavnfz5e26mpy43fgst3jd4c69q5kc7e6
transaction
21081869ca35548dcffb2b5139608eb012859de699b7e88d71e99de77ca19f7e